What is a Vacuum Breaker?
A vacuum breaker is a crucial valve designed to protect your plumbing from backflow, which occurs when water flows in the reverse direction. This device prevents contaminants from entering your clean water supply, ensuring that your drinking water remains safe and clean.

Why is Backflow a Concern?
Backflow can happen due to various reasons, such as:
Pressure Changes: If there’s a sudden drop in water pressure, for instance, due to a burst pipe, water from your house can be drawn back into the public water supply.
Cross-Connections: When non-potable water, like that from your garden hose, is connected to your plumbing system, it creates a potential risk. If backflow occurs, it can introduce harmful contaminants into your drinking water.
Given these scenarios, a vacuum breaker becomes a vital component of your outdoor plumbing system.
The Functionality of a Vacuum Breaker
A vacuum breaker operates by allowing air to enter the system when a negative pressure occurs. This air breaks any potential siphon effect, which would cause non-potable water to flow back into the potable supply.
Types of Vacuum Breakers
There are generally two types of vacuum breakers that are commonly used:
- Hose Bib Vacuum Breakers: These are specifically designed for hose bibs and are typically easy to install. They fit directly onto the bib and are activated by any drop in water pressure.
- Pressure Vacuum Breakers (PVBs): These are typically installed in irrigation systems. While they serve a similar purpose, they are more complex and usually installed above ground, requiring specific installation guidelines.

What is a vacuum breaker, and how does it work?
A vacuum breaker is a plumbing device designed to prevent backflow of contaminated water into the potable water supply. It functions by allowing air into the system when a negative pressure is detected, breaking the vacuum that could facilitate back siphonage. This common device typically consists of a valve and an air inlet that automatically operates when there is a risk of reverse flow.
The primary function of a vacuum breaker is to protect the water supply from harmful contaminants that can be drawn back into the system. By ensuring that water flows in the correct direction, it effectively safeguards public health and ensures compliance with plumbing codes.

What are the consequences of not having a vacuum breaker?
Not having a vacuum breaker can lead to serious consequences, the most significant being the potential contamination of your potable water supply. If back siphonage occurs—due to a sudden drop in water pressure—contaminants from non-potable sources could easily flow back into the drinking water system. This situation poses health risks to anyone consuming the water and can result in serious illnesses.
Besides health risks, neglecting to install a vacuum breaker when needed may lead to violations of local plumbing codes or regulations. This could result in fines, the need for costly remediation efforts, or even the mandatory replacement of plumbing fixtures.
